New PT-100 Forestry Loader Offers High Performing Forestry Features

Includes sealed and pressurized cab, comprehensive guarding, among other standard features

GRAND RAPIDS, MN (June 16, 2008) — ASV recently unveiled its new PT-100 Forestry compact track loader, a special version of ASV’s largest compact track loader that comes fully outfitted for demanding environments, such as forestry applications. This rugged new machine offers exceptional performance, and includes a comprehensive set of integrated standard features not found on any other machine in its class.

Ready to tackle tough forestry situations, the new PT-100 Forestry loader builds on the success of the industry-leading ASV™ PT-100 Compact Track Loader. New standard features on the PT-100 Forestry loader include an all-new sealed and pressurized cab, large dual pressurization filters, a high-performance air conditioner and heater, and full forestry guarding. Complementing these standard features is ASV’s patented Posi-Track™ undercarriage technology. This machine complies with the applicable operator protection standards for forestry applications of this type machine. See brief specifications for details.

Designed to work hard in even the most severe conditions, the PT-100 Forestry loader uses a unique new auto-reversing fan to keep the machine’s cooling system running at peak performance. Requiring less downtime for cleaning away debris, the PT-100 Forestry loader uses a pneumatic pump to periodically change the pitch of the fan blades, reversing air flow. Debris that collects on the hood screens radiator is purged, greatly extending the time between radiator cleanings. The auto-reversing fan triggers at set intervals, but can also be engaged “on demand” by the operator at any time. Also standard is a screened engine pre-cleaner, and heavy duty skid-plates, which are hinged to allow access for cleaning out debris and other routine machine maintenance. The PT-100’s cooling system includes a highly efficient side-by-side radiator/hydraulic oil cooler with the capacity to keep the machine and hydraulic attachment running cool, even under severe loads in hot, humid climates.

Powerful, maneuverable and built to work in rugged environments over long hours, the PT-100 Forestry loader comes equipped with a comprehensive set of guarding equipment, including a heavy-duty polycarbonate door with a wiper, steel hood, rear brush guard and limb-risers.

On the PT-100 Forestry loader, ASV’s patented Posi-Track™ undercarriage includes rugged tapered bearings with metal face seals on all wheels. Independent torsion axle suspension and 18-inch (457mm) wide rubber tracks maximize traction and flotation in soft underfoot conditions. With 42 wheels to spread the machine’s weight over the length and width of the tracks, the PT-100 Forestry loader has a ground pressure of only 4.37 psi (30.1 kPa). This gives the machine incredible traction and flotation that has been the hallmark of all ASV machines for more than 25 years.

With a 99.9 horsepower (74.5 kW) Perkins diesel engine and 306 ft/lb (415 Nm) of torque, the PT-100 Forestry loader can breeze through demanding high-production jobs. It also uses 40 gpm (151 lpm), 3,650 psi (25 165 kPa) auxiliary hydraulics with an advanced load-sensing system that produces about 15 to 30 percent more hydraulic power than other competing systems.

Operating the machine is easy, with pilot operated joysticks that provide low-effort and precise control of the machine’s speed, direction and attachments. A suspension seat, high-performance climate control system and sound insulation keep the operator comfortable all day long. Large window openings on the sides, front and rear, plus an overhead window, provide the operator with excellent visibility to attachments and surroundings. In addition, the new dash panel includes a full set of gauges, switches and space to mount customer supplied extras, such as GPS or audio units.

To minimize the time needed for maintenance, the PT-100 Forestry loader offers quick, easy access to all major service areas. Access to the engine compartment, for example, is through a new lift-up guard and engine hood, both of which swing up in the same direction for exceptional entry to the engine and cooling package. Another hinged guard quickly drops away to give quick access to the machine’s air conditioner and heater system. Two large and easy-to-access air filters are located near the top of the cab, keeping them away from much of the dust and debris generated when brushcutting; this also makes them accessible for periodic cleaning. Belly-pan guards that protect the underside of the machine also swing open easily for clean-out.

When combined with the purpose-built optional ASV HD7460B mulcher attachment or a rotary-type brush cutter, the PT-100 Forestry loader has all the key ingredients of a highly efficient vegetation management system. Outfitted with virtually any other industry attachment, the PT-100 Forestry loader is ideal for right-of-way maintenance, pipelines and utilities, forest management and fire abatement applications.

The PT-100 Forestry loader is the latest entry in ASV’s comprehensive line of PT Series Compact Track Loaders, available through its network of ASV dealerships in North America and Australia. ASV PT-100 Forestry Brief Specifications

  • Operating weight with bucket: 11,425 lbs. / 5184 kg
  • Operating capacity (50% tip load): 3,800 lb /1724 kg
  • Ground pressure @ operating weight: 4.37 psi / 30.1 kPa
  • Overall width: 69 in. / 1753 mm
  • Auxiliary hydraulics low flow, Maximum: 20 gpm /76 lpm
  • Auxiliary hydraulics high flow, Maximum: 40 gpm / 151 lpm
  • Hydraulic Flow Pressure: 3,650 psi / 25 165 kPa
  • PT-100 Engine: Perkins 1104C-44T, diesel, turbocharged
  • Gross power @ 2300 rpm: 99.9 hp / 74.5 kW

In its standard configuration the PT-100 Forestry loader meets the following safety standards:

  • ISO: 3471:1994, 3449:2005 Level 2, 8082:2003, 8083:2006, 8084:2003
  • SAE: J2292, Dec 2006, J1084, Sep 2002
  • BC (British Columbia, CAN): WCB G603 MAR90


About ASV
Headquartered in Grand Rapids, MN, A.S.V., Inc. designs, manufactures and sells rubber track machines and related components, accessories, and attachments. Its purpose-built chassis and patented rubber track undercarriage technology are unique and lead all compact track loaders in innovation and performance.
